
MYNELLE'S STARFISH
A compact, low-growing crispate star out of breeding
programmes for fuller, more rounded forms, MYNELLE'S STARFISH is exceptionally
exotic-looking planted alongside a pathway where one can peer down into
the large, wide-open flowers. I've used it many times in crosses, seedling
of which were mostly full-formed, almost all evergreen but hardy.
This evergreen appreciates heavy mulches and winter
protection in our climate, rewarding with more vigorous growth and better
bloom. The form is quite variable, ranging from a flat-open star with ripply
- wavy edges to a curling and twisting CRISPATA. In breeding, it adds much
needed substance to Exotic Forms (UF -AHS).
